She'll do anything to keep them together...in this novel by USA TODAY bestselling author Ruth Logan Herne.
To make them a family...
She'll need his help.
Raising three children alone is tough, but single mom Carly Bradley makes it work--until she takes in one more. As she struggles to handle the new arrival, grumpy new neighbor Mike Morris seems to bond with little Hannah. But a past tragedy keeps Mike at arm's length from Carly. Will they both learn to trust again before discovering happiness next door?
From Love Inspired: Uplifting stories of faith, forgiveness and hope.
